Refused Payments. When you send a payment to a third party through our Service, the recipient is not required to accept the payment, even if the recipient is already registered with PayPal. The recipient may return the payment or, in some cases, use the PayPal Service to deny payments that you send. Any payments sent through PayPal that are denied or unclaimed by a recipient will be returned to you on the earlier of: (a) the date of such denial, or (b) 30 days after the date the payment is sent. Refused Payments. Any payment not claimed by the Receiver will be automatically cancelled ten (10) days after the processing of the payment begins. When a Sender sends money, the Receiver is not required to accept it. You agree that you as a Sender will not hold us liable for any damages resulting from a Receiver's decision to accept or not to accept a payment made through the Personal Pay Service. We will, to the extent permitted by law, make reasonable attempts to return any unclaimed, refused, refunded, prohibited, or denied payment to your applicable Service Account. If our attempts are unsuccessful (for example, your applicable Service Account has been closed) we will make reasonable attempts to mail you a paper check. If after sixty (60) days that check has not been presented for payment, we may stop payment on it and transfer the funds to an "unclaimed funds" account, and will subsequently handle the unclaimed funds as required or otherwise permitted by applicable law.

Refused Payments. The Bill Payment Service reserves the right to refuse to pay any Xxxxxx to whom you may direct a payment. The Bill Payment Service will notify you promptly if it decides to refuse to pay a Xxxxxx designated by you. This notification is not required if you attempt to make a prohibited payment or an exception payment under this Agreement. 4.10.

  • Returned Payments If after receipt of any payment which is applied to the payment of all or any part of the Obligations (including a payment effected through exercise of a right of setoff), the Administrative Agent or any Lender is for any reason compelled to surrender such payment or proceeds to any Person because such payment or application of proceeds is invalidated, declared fraudulent, set aside, determined to be void or voidable as a preference, impermissible setoff, or a diversion of trust funds, or for any other reason (including pursuant to any settlement entered into by the Administrative Agent or such Lender in its discretion), then the Obligations or part thereof intended to be satisfied shall be revived and continued and this Agreement shall continue in full force as if such payment or proceeds had not been received by the Administrative Agent or such Lender. The provisions of this Section 2.21 shall be and remain effective notwithstanding any contrary action which may have been taken by the Administrative Agent or any Lender in reliance upon such payment or application of proceeds. The provisions of this Section 2.21 shall survive the termination of this Agreement.

  • Misdirected Payments To the extent there are any misdirected funds forwarded to Seller (or any of its Affiliates, if any) by any third parties, which misdirected funds are paid in respect of the performance of services by or on behalf of the Hospital from and after the Closing Date or with respect to the Accounts Receivable or other Acquired Assets, Seller shall remit such misdirected funds to Buyer within ten (10) Business Days after receipt thereof, to an account designated by Buyer.
